Webthe helm, the Philippine government has continued to create and implement programs aimed at improving its bilateral relations with other countries. 3.1 History of the Philippine Constitution The Philippine Constitution underwent several changes over the past … WebApr 12, 2024 · Article VII, Section 1, of the 1987 Constitution vests executive power on the President of the Philippines. The President is the Head of State and Head of Government, and functions as the commander-in-chief of the Armed Forces of the Philippines. As chief executive, the President exercises control over all the executive departments, bureaus ...

WebAug 3, 2024 · Section 12. (1) Any person under investigation for the commission of an offense shall have the right to be informed of his right to remain silent and to have competent and independent counsel preferably of his own choice. WebApr 14, 2024 · The Philippines has had several constitutions throughout its history as a nation. Each constitution reflects the prevailing political, social, and economic conditions of the time it was drafted.
